A plush toy looks like a simple soft product, but the best-selling ones are rarely accidental. A teddy bear may sell for decades because it feels familiar. A capybara plush may become popular because it feels calm, funny, and easy to share online. A mini plush charm may sell well because it is affordable, collectible, and easy to attach to a bag. A baby plush may win parents because it feels soft, safe, washable, and gentle. Behind every popular plush toy, there is usually a clear reason people want to buy it, gift it, collect it, or keep it nearby.

The most popular plush toys today include animal plush, teddy bears, kawaii plush, character plush, plush charms, baby plush, weighted plush, oversized plush, and collectible plush series. These products sell well because they combine softness, emotional comfort, clear visual appeal, gift value, safe materials, and strong customization potential for brands.

For plush brands, popularity should not be understood as “copy what is hot.” That is risky and often too late. A better approach is to understand why certain plush toys become popular: the face, shape, fabric, size, story, packaging, selling channel, and target age group all matter. A good plush toy does not only look cute in a photo. It feels right in the hand, holds its shape after shipping, matches safety needs, and gives customers a reason to buy more than once.

Why Are Plush Popular?

Plush toys are popular because they give people comfort quickly. They do not require instructions, screens, batteries, or complicated use. A child can hug one. A teen can collect one. An adult can place one on a desk. A brand can turn one into a mascot. A store can sell one as a holiday gift. That simple emotional value is why plush toys stay relevant even when trends change.

The strongest reasons customers buy plush toys include:

  • Softness and touch comfort
  • Cute or funny appearance
  • Gift value for many occasions
  • Emotional support and stress relief
  • Collectible character or series appeal
  • Safe play value for children
  • Room décor and desk decoration
  • Brand, mascot, or IP connection
  • Low barrier to purchase for small items
  • Strong photo effect for online selling

Sales performance also depends on product channel. A plush charm may work better online because it is small and easy to ship. An oversized plush may attract attention in retail stores or livestreams but needs careful shipping cost planning. Baby plush needs stronger safety control. Character plush needs design accuracy.

Brands should avoid assuming one “popular plush” works for every market. The same animal design can become several products:

  • 10 cm plush charm for bag decoration
  • 20 cm soft toy for children
  • 30 cm premium gift plush
  • 50 cm pillow plush
  • Weighted version for comfort use
  • Seasonal version with accessories
  • Corporate mascot version with logo packaging

Do Trends Change Quickly?

Plush trends can change quickly, especially when they come from TikTok, Instagram, memes, celebrity photos, blind-box culture, or seasonal gifting. A funny animal or cute object may become popular fast, but not every trend lasts long enough for large production. Brands need to know which trends are worth testing and which ones should be handled with caution.

For brands, kawaii plush looks simple but production is not always simple. Small differences in eye position, mouth curve, head shape, stuffing density, or fabric stretch can change the whole expression. A plush can go from “cute” to “strange” because the eyes are slightly too high or the body is too flat.

Are Weighted Plush Growing?

Weighted plush is growing because customers want comfort products that feel soft, calming, and more substantial than regular plush. Weighted plush is often bought by teens and adults for sleep, relaxation, stress relief, desk comfort, or gifting. It combines the emotional appeal of plush with the physical feeling of gentle pressure.

Weighted plush is not the same as regular plush with extra filling. It needs careful internal structure. Plastic pellets, glass beads, or other weighted materials should be placed inside secure inner pouches. The outside should still feel soft, and the weight should not create hard spots or leak risk.

Weighted Plush DetailWhy It Matters
Inner pouchKeeps weighted material secure
Even weight spreadImproves comfort
Soft outer fiberKeeps plush cuddly
Strong seamsPrevents leakage
Correct weight ratioAvoids discomfort
Clear age guidanceSupports safer use
Care labelHelps avoid washing damage
Fabric strengthHandles extra pressure

Brands should be careful with weighted plush for young children. The product must be designed according to age group, safety requirements, and market rules. Weight should be reasonable for the toy size and intended user.

The biggest challenge with dinosaur plush is safety and shape control. Horns, spikes, teeth, claws, and tail details must look clear without becoming hard, sharp, or easy to tear off. For younger children, embroidered eyes are often safer than plastic eyes. Soft fabric teeth and padded horns are better than rigid accessories.

Are Big Plush Loved?

Big plush toys are loved because they create a strong emotional and visual impact. Children often enjoy hugging, sitting beside, sleeping with, or decorating rooms with oversized plush toys. Large plush animals, giant teddy bears, big dinosaurs, long cats, long dogs, whales, sharks, and plush pillows are common favorites.

Large plush toys are also attractive in online videos, retail windows, gift shops, amusement parks, and holiday displays. They look impressive and create a “wow” moment. However, brands need to consider shipping cost, compression recovery, storage space, and filling quality before producing oversized plush.

Big Plush FactorWhy It Matters
Filling qualityPrevents flat or lumpy body
Fabric softnessLarge surface area makes touch more important
Compression recoveryHelps plush recover after shipping
Seam strengthLarge toys face more pulling pressure
Weight controlToo heavy may be hard for kids
Packaging volumeAffects shipping cost
Shape stabilityKeeps product attractive after use

Big plush products often work best when designed with simple shapes. A large round bear, long dinosaur, whale pillow, or oversized bunny may be easier to produce and ship than a complex character with many small parts. The more complex the shape, the harder it is to keep the product even and stable at large size.

Are Baby Plush Important?

Baby plush toys are important because they serve one of the most sensitive and steady parts of the plush market. Parents buy baby plush for comfort, sleep routines, nursery decoration, baby showers, newborn gifts, and early emotional companionship. Safety, softness, and washability matter more than complicated design.

Baby plush should feel gentle and simple. Overly detailed accessories may create safety risks or make washing harder. Soft fabric, secure seams, embroidered eyes, light filling, and calm colors usually work better than hard parts, buttons, beads, or loose decorations.

Baby Plush RequirementBetter Design Choice
Soft touchMinky, velboa, short plush, soft fleece
Safe faceEmbroidered eyes and nose
Light weightControlled PP cotton filling
Easy cleaningWashable fabric and filling
Gentle colorPastel tones, warm neutrals
Strong seamsReinforced stitching
No loose partsAvoid buttons, beads, weak ribbons
Small hands friendlyEasy-to-hold size

Baby plush is not only about cuteness. It is also about trust. Parents want to know that the product is made with safe materials, careful stitching, and suitable construction. For export markets, safety standards and age labeling must be planned seriously.

Are Comfort Plush Rising?

Comfort plush is rising because customers want soft products that help them relax, sleep, calm down, or feel emotionally supported. Weighted plush, long pillow plush, soft animal pillows, squishy plush, and oversized cuddle toys all fit this direction.

Comfort plush is different from display plush. It must feel good against the body. Fabric softness, filling density, weight, shape, and seam placement all matter. If the seam is rough, the filling is lumpy, or the toy is too hard, the comfort value drops immediately.

Comfort Plush TypeKey Product Need
Weighted plushSafe weight and soft outer layer
Long pillow plushSmooth shape and comfortable filling
Squishy plushSoft rebound and flexible body
Sleep animal plushGentle fabric and simple shape
Oversized plushSoft volume and strong seams
Lap plushBalanced weight and calming feel

Comfort plush should be tested by real use, not only appearance. Can it be hugged comfortably? Does the filling shift? Does the weight feel even? Does the fabric feel good on the face and arms? Does the size fit sleep, desk, or sofa use?
